Let’s admit it - India’s current way of handling Time Zones is a mess.
In fact, as per the Legal Metrology Act of 2009, which provides for enforcement of standards of weights and measures and regulates trade based on the same, India itself doesn’t recognize its own India Standard Time (IST) as the legal time of the country. This means that the time we see in all our phones and computers is actually obtained from Network Time Protocol designed by University of Delaware in the United States.Read on /posts/india-s-time-zone-problem/ ↗
